Jack's place, later that night

Jack is sitting in a semi-darkened living room with Amy in his arms, crooning softly to her. There is a knock at the door and Grams crosses from the kitchen to answer it.

"Pacey, what a nice surprise," Jack looks up at Grams' voice. A minute later she enters the room, Pacey behind her.

"Hey Jack," Pacey says, "I just came to visit my favorite girl there." At the sound of his voice, Amy lifts her head sleepily and looks at him. Pacey smiles at her and she responds similarly, holding out her arms. Pacey looks to Jack, "Can I take her?"

"Please," Jack hands Amy over to Pacey who accepts her willingly. "Maybe you can get her to sleep, I've had no luck."

Pacey cuddles Amy close against him, kissing her forehead and her hair as he murmurs greetings Grams and Jack can't hear. They watch him in silence as he takes a seat, Amy still snuggled close in his embrace.

"Is anything wrong, Pacey?" Grams finally asks, worried.

"No, nothing is wrong," Pacey say, his voice quiet. "Joey and I broke up."

Grams and Jack stare in silence, mouths open for a moment. "When?" Jack regains control of his mouth first.

"Tonight, I just drove up from New York." He pauses. "It was a mutual decision, probably for the best. I'm leaving for New Orleans in two days. I only came back to pack. And to say goodbye." He takes a moment to look at them all, a sad expression on his face. "So enough about me, what happened here this weekend?"

Jack and Grams exchange a glance. Should they allow him to change the topic like this? Shouldn't they be listening to him, helping him deal with this massive change in his life? Finally, Jack decides to let Pacey dictate what he wants to do and begins.

"Well, Helen Lindley came to visit."

Pacey looks surprised, "Wow, really? What did she want?"

Jack's face gets tight, "She wanted to come and see Amy. And in a way, to let us know that she might challenge my guardianship of Amy."

The only word to describe Pacey's face is appalled. He looks from Jack to Grams to the bundle that is Amy, now sound asleep in his arms, and back to Jack again. "You're kidding." He takes one look at Jack's face. "You're not kidding."

"No, I wish he was," Grams speaks up. "It seems Helen wants to re-live her life with Jen through Amy. She seems determined to 'fix the mistakes she made'." Grams looks down, somber. "I tried to talk her out of it, so did Jack, but I don't think we got through to her."

Pacey watches as Jack moves to sit beside Grams, comforting himself as much as her. "Maybe I shouldn't go, then," Pacey says, causing Jack and Grams to both look up at him. "If this happens, things might get rough around here and you might need a friend." He pauses. "I don't think Jen would ever forgive me if I let you go through this alone. I..." He swallows remembering that moment. "I kind of promised her I would take care of Amy if anything happened."

Grams smiles at Pacey, obviously touched. "Thank you for the offer Pacey but it's better for you to go and take your new job and get your life settled. If this thing with Helen is going to happen, there isn't much you can do to stop it."

Pacey nods reluctantly and leans down to kiss Amy once again. "Besides," Grams continues, "you seem to forget that Jennifer only ever wanted you to be happy. And if moving to New Orleans is what will make you happy, you need to do it."

Pacey nods, understanding, and for a long moment they all just sit in silence, enjoying the quiet as they wait for the next part of their lives to unfold.
